NAME
sasl_getrealm_t - Realm Acquisition Callback
SYNOPSIS
#include <sasl/sasl.h> int sasl_getrealm_t(void *context, int id, const char **availrealms, const char **result)
DESCRIPTION
sasl_getrealm_t is used when there is an interaction with SASL_CB_GETREALM as the type. If a mechanism would use this callback, but it is not present, then the first realm listed is automatically selected. (Note that a mecha- nism may still force the existance of a getrealm callback by SASL_CB_GETREALM to its required_prompts list). context context from the callback record id callback ID (SASL_CB_GETREALM) availrealms A string list of the available realms. NULL terminated, may be empty. result The chosen realm. (a NUL terminated string)
RETURN VALUE
SASL callback functions should return SASL return codes. See sasl.h for a complete list. SASL_OK indicates success.
